The Stamps Scholars Program is a prestigious undergraduate scholarship that provides exceptional educational opportunities for remarkable students at partner institutions across the USA and UK. Founded in 2006 by E. Roe Stamps and his late wife Penny, the program offers annual awards ranging from $20,000 to $98,000, with four-year totals averaging $80,000 to $392,000, plus additional funds for enrichment activities like study abroad and leadership training. The Stamps Scholars Program partners with 38 institutions across the United States and into the United Kingdom, including universities such as Georgia Tech, University of Florida, University of Chicago, and Queens’ College Cambridge. The program is administered by the Stamps Family Charitable Foundation, which shares the cost of awards evenly with partner schools. Most partners offer four-year scholarships for entering first-year students, while select partners offer “walk-on” scholarships for second- and third-year students.
